King Abdullah of Jordan delivers the throne speech at the opening of the regular session of the National Assembly today

Today, Sunday, Jordan's King Abdullah II will inaugurate the second ordinary session of the 19th National Assembly, with a speech from the throne.
 
The two councils (deputies and notables) shall, within 14 days of the Throne address, submit their responses separately.

As soon as the notables’ session ends, the House of Representatives holds its inaugural session, which is chaired by the oldest deputy in the Public Prosecution, assisted by the two youngest members present, according to Article 3 of the House’s bylaw, where the House of Representatives begins their work by electing the Speaker of the House, as the House may not conduct any discussion or issue any A decision before the election of its president, according to Article 5 of the rules of procedure.
 
The position of Speaker of the Council shall be won by the one who obtains the absolute majority of the attendees (half the number of attendees + one), if the candidates for the position are more than two, but if the two candidates are only two, then the winner shall be considered the one who obtains the relative majority. No candidate obtained that majority, the election is re-elected between the two candidates who obtained the highest votes, and whoever obtains the relative majority is considered the winner, and if the votes are equal, a lottery is drawn between them.
 
As soon as the election result is announced, the elected president is invited to assume the presidency, then the process of electing the first and second deputies takes place one by one in the manner in which the president was elected.
 
As for the election of the assistants of the Speaker of the Council, it takes place on a single list, and the winners are declared the winner of the relative majority among them.
 
After electing the members of the permanent office (the president, his two deputies, and his assistants), the council elects a committee from its members to formulate a response to the speech of the supreme throne, in preparation for its approval by the council, and submitting it to King Abdullah II.
 
At the beginning of each regular session, the deputies choose the members of the 15 permanent parliamentary committees.
 
The House of Representatives will discuss - in its next regular session, which lasts six months - the draft law on the general budget of the state and government units for the fiscal year 2023, in preparation for its approval at least one month before the start of the fiscal year in accordance with the provisions of Article 112 of the Constitution, in addition to the legislation received from The government, as well as 50 draft laws in the possession of the Council and its permanent committees, as well as the reports of the Audit Bureau for the years 2018, 2019 and 2020.
 
Since its election two years ago, the current parliament has approved 56 laws, discussed 150 questions, and directed 244 parliamentary memoranda to the government.
